About the job

Join Twilio's dynamic team as a Revenue Accounting Manager for Twilio Segment. This role manages an accounting global team and is responsible for ensuring the monthly financial close is accurate and complete for Segment Revenue, with a continuous emphasis on optimizing processes, and providing actionable insights.  Reporting to the Senior Revenue Accounting Manager, this role offers the opportunity to interact closely with leaders of Billing Operations, Commercial Solutions, FP&A, and other business operations teams.  The successful candidate will exude intense curiosity and a passion for accounting and analytics, as well as a commitment to fostering a team culture emphasizing continuous personal and professional growth and inclusivity

Responsibilities

In this role, you’ll:

  • Lead and continuously enhance the Segment Revenue Accounting team, prioritizing accuracy, efficiency, and developing in-depth expertise in ASC 606 and revenue recognition principles.

  • Oversee month-end, quarter-end, and year-end close processes, ensuring the timely and accurate completion of journal entries, balance sheet reconciliations, and flux analyses.

  • Review and analyze sales contracts to determine appropriate revenue recognition under ASC 606, conducting research and documenting conclusions as necessary.

  • Partner with operational teams to refine revenue recognition processes and ensure the accuracy of financial systems.

  • Build and maintain strong relationships with cross-functional business partners to support company-wide initiatives and educate teams on revenue accounting principles and recognition requirements.

  • Support quarterly and year-end audit activities, responding to inquiries and requests from internal and external auditors.

  • Continuously identify opportunities for process improvement, implementing solutions that enhance efficiency.

  • Lead and contribute to special projects, such as process improvements, new product launches, system implementations, and other ad hoc initiatives.

Required: 

  • A bachelor’s degree or equivalent, preferably in accounting or finance related fields and a minimum of 5-7 years’ of relevant accounting experience with increasing scope, including strong US GAAP and accounting process knowledge, and experience understanding technical accounting standards. 2 + years experience in leadership roles.

  • A proven ability to analyze,  interpret, and effectively communicate financial results, variances, and trends.  Model strong communication and interpersonal skills - numbers are key, but a successful business is built with people. Effective cross-functional communication to both financial and non-financial audiences are critical to making an impact.

  • A diligent self-starter, with intense curiosity, and a proven ability to take initiative and be proactive in addressing complex issues.  You have the ability to cut through the noise to identify the core components of a problem, and then drive toward an outcome that optimizes the impact. 

  • Ability to work a flexible schedule, including non-standard hours, to effectively manage the team located both in the US and India.

  • Advanced spreadsheet skills - your team’s workpapers are efficient and intuitive.  You thrive in complexity but strive for simplicity and automation. 

  • Strong experience ensuring and modeling compliance with process controls, including SOX.  Best practices are second nature to you and your team continually keeps this at the forefront.

Desired:

  • Experience at either high-growth technology startups or well-established companies.

  • Experience with Oracle ERP, Zuora, Stripe, Salesforce and/or similar systems.

  • Experience with Alteryx and Airtable.

  • Public accounting experience
